Output 21abbd9ec9d87ee72b29d418e4ff3b3c7539d6e98bc2c8dff8e4e50d595d4b69:0

value
1010521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5210a02dd924d2f09d824c9fc7e2eff79f1326c0 OP_EQUAL
address
39AwFSvLhWpVZAL9W16Ng6HdFZWERWy5ZH
transaction
21abbd9ec9d87ee72b29d418e4ff3b3c7539d6e98bc2c8dff8e4e50d595d4b69
spent
true